Not every request becomes a booking. Here's what each outcome means and what to do next.
The DJ declined your request
You'll see Request declined — The DJ is unavailable or unable to take this booking. If they gave a reason, it's shown.
No further action is possible on that proposal. Two buttons: Review other proposals if you've asked other DJs, and Find another DJ to search again.
Declines are usually about availability, not about you. DJs decline dates they're already booked, venues outside their area, and events that don't suit what they do.
The proposal expired
Every proposal has an Expiration Date. Pass it without responding and the status becomes Expired — You didn't respond to this proposal in time, you can message the DJ to request a new one.
Your options: Message DJ to ask for a fresh one, Find another DJ, or Drop Proposal to close it off.
Expiry isn't a rejection. DJs set a window so they know whether to hold your date. Message them and most will send a new proposal — though the price may have changed and your date may have gone.
You rejected the proposal
If you rejected it, you'll see You've rejected the DJ's proposal — Message the DJ with feedback to receive an updated offer, or the event may be declined.
The important part: rejecting doesn't end the conversation. Message them with what didn't work — the price, the hours, a missing extra — and they can send a revised proposal. Rejecting silently usually ends it, because they've no idea what to change.

Nothing was charged
In all three cases, no money changed hands. Proposals only ever become chargeable once you accept and go to payment.
Your event stays
The event itself is separate from the proposal. If you asked several DJs, the others are still live under Events — and you can send the same event details to more DJs without filling the form in again. See Requesting the Same Event From Several DJs.
Avoiding expiry next time
Proposals usually run one to two weeks. If you're waiting on someone else before deciding, message the DJ and say so — most will extend rather than let it lapse.
